What are cold chain logistics services and why do they matter in 2025?

Cold chain logistics services encompass a network of processes, equipment and protocols designed to maintain specific temperature ranges from production to consumption. The system includes temperaturecontrolled storage, transportasi berpendingin, specialized packaging and monitoring technology. Di dalam 2025 the cold chain has never been more critical: Penelitian Prioritas melaporkan bahwa global market is worth US$436.30 billion in 2025 dan bisa mencapai US$1.359,78 miliar pada 2034. Beberapa faktor mendorong pertumbuhan ini:

Health and safety: During the COVID19 pandemic the cold chain ensured safe distribution of vaccines and food. Postpandemic demand remains high as biologics, mRNA vaccines and specialty foods require precise temperature control.

Ecommerce and globalization: Online grocery and mealkit services fuel demand for reliable lastmile delivery networks. International trade of perishable goods exposes consumers to new cuisines and expands market opportunities.

Inovasi teknologi: Kemajuan dalam pendinginan, Internet of Things (IoT) sensors and artificial intelligence (Ai) allow realtime monitoring, predictive maintenance and efficient route planning.

Pasar negara berkembang: Growing incomes and urbanization in Asia, Latin America and Africa create new demand for cold storage infrastructure.

Understanding temperature ranges and key components

Cold chain services maintain products within strict temperature brackets. Rentang tipikal mencakup lingkungan sekitar (59–86 °F), Dingin (50–59 °F), didinginkan (32–50 °F) dan beku (–22–32 °F). The following table summarizes common ranges and how they apply to your goods:

Kisaran suhu Produk khas Kesimpulan Anda
Ambient (59–86 °F / 15–30 °C) Makanan kering, obat-obatan tertentu Requires minimal cooling; ensure ventilation to avoid heat buildup.
Dingin (50–59 °F / 10–15 °C) Keju, produk segar Mengurangi pembusukan; use insulated containers and limit transport time.
Didinginkan (32–50 °F / 0–10 ° C.) Vaksin, produk susu Mencegah pertumbuhan bakteri; IoT sensors enable realtime monitoring.
Beku (–22–32 °F / –30–0 °C) Daging, hidangan laut, Makanan penutup beku Demands deepfreezing equipment and redundancy plans to handle power failures.

Key components of a modern cold chain include:

Sistem pendingin: Kompresor, condensers and evaporators maintain desired temperatures.

Penyimpanan yang dikontrol suhu: Insulated warehouses with automated storage and retrieval systems (AS/RS) minimize fluctuations.

Infrastruktur transportasi: Truk terisolasi, reefer containers and refrigerated railcars preserve temperature during transit. Some facilities use portable cryogenic freezers capable of maintaining –80 °C to –150 °C for biologics.

Sistem pemantauan dan pengendalian: Sensor IoT dan pencatat data mengirimkan suhu waktu nyata, data kelembaban dan lokasi, memungkinkan tindakan segera jika kondisi menyimpang.

Protokol jaminan kualitas: Pemetaan suhu, emergency response plans and firstinfirstout inventory management ensure compliance.

Bagaimana teknologi seperti AI, IoT dan blockchain mengubah logistik rantai dingin?

Technology plays a pivotal role in the 2025 rantai dingin. Innovations reduce waste, improve efficiency and enable compliance.

AI dan analisis prediktif: smarter decisions and reduced spoilage

Artificial intelligence analyzes historical and realtime data to predict equipment failures, optimize delivery routes and forecast demand. Manfaatnya meliputi:

Pengoptimalan rute: Algoritma mempertimbangkan lalu lintas, weather and delivery windows to find efficient paths, reducing fuel consumption and maintaining temperature integrity.

Pemeliharaan prediktif: Analyzing sensor data helps schedule repairs before refrigeration units fail, mencegah kerusakan yang mahal.

Perkiraan permintaan: AI models seasonal consumption patterns, mengurangi limbah dan biaya inventaris.

Research indicates that AIenabled demand forecasting and predictive maintenance reduce spoilage by automating alerts and maintenance schedules. Menurut StartUs Insight, the cold chain market added over 26 800 karyawan baru in the last year and filed more than 2 800 paten, reflecting a strong innovation ecosystem.

IoT mengaktifkan pemantauan waktu nyata: visibilitas ujung ke ujung

IoT devices such as smart sensors, GPS trackers and data loggers provide unbroken visibility across the cold chain. These devices send alerts when temperatures drift outside safe ranges, which offers several advantages:

Mencegah pembusukan: Continuous monitoring allows immediate action if temperatures rise or fall unexpectedly.

Kepatuhan Pengaturan: IoT devices provide verifiable records of a product’s journey, helping companies meet food safety and pharmaceutical regulations.

Transparansi pelanggan: Data waktu nyata dapat dibagikan dengan pelanggan, membangun kepercayaan dan meningkatkan kepuasan.

Blockchain untuk ketertelusuran dan kepercayaan

Teknologi Blockchain menciptakan catatan perjalanan produk yang tahan terhadap kerusakan, enabling endtoend traceability. Di sektor farmasi, blockchain helps monitor temperature and location data, ensuring that all stakeholders share the same immutable record. Hal ini mengurangi risiko manipulasi data, menyederhanakan audit dan meningkatkan keselamatan pasien. Itu Pembaruan Bisnis Kontrol Termal notes that blockchain integration improves compliance and builds consumer trust.

Renewable energy and sustainability

Konsumsi energi merupakan penggerak biaya utama dalam logistik rantai dingin. Solarpowered refrigeration units offer sustainable solutions, khususnya di daerah pedesaan atau daerah yang kekurangan energi. Commercial solar electricity rates in the United States range from 3.2 ke 15.5 sen per kWh, compared with an average commercial utility rate of 13.10 sen per kWh di dalam 2024. By leveraging solar panels for warehouses and refrigerated trucks, businesses can lower operating costs and reduce carbon footprints.

Sustainable packaging is also gaining traction. Ringan, biodegradable thermal wraps and reusable cold packs decrease environmental impact, support corporate sustainability goals and comply with regulations. Selain itu, AIdriven route optimization and predictive maintenance minimize fuel use, further reducing emissions.

Market trends and regional insights for 2025

Global market growth and projections

Multiple research agencies project robust growth for the cold chain sector:

Penelitian Prioritas estimates that the global market will grow from US$436.30 billion in 2025 menjadi US$1.359,78 miliar pada 2034 di a CAGR dari 13.46%.

Wawasan StartUs, citing The Business Research Company, melaporkan bahwa cold chain market size will increase from US$454.48 billion in 2025 to US$776.01 billion in 2029, A CAGR dari 12.2%.

Wawasan Bisnis Keberuntungan (quoted by Maersk) menghargai pasar di US$324,85 miliar masuk 2024 dan memproyeksikan hal itu untuk dicapai US$862,33 miliar pada 2032, memamerkan a CAGR dari 13%.

Research Nester states that the cold chain logistics market was valued at US$385.6 billion in 2025 dan diproyeksikan untuk mencapai US$1,429.5 billion by 2035 dengan a CAGR dari 14%.

Meskipun perkiraannya berbeda, the consensus is clear: demand for temperaturecontrolled logistics is accelerating. The Asia–Pacific region is expected to grow at the highest CAGR of roughly 14.3% di antara 2025 Dan 2034. The dairy and frozen desserts segment held the largest share (36.10%) of applications in 2024, while precooling facilities were valued at US$204.4 billion in 2024.

Tren spesifik sektor

Farmasi dan biologi

Biofarmasi, gene therapies and vaccines demand precise temperature control and regulatory compliance. Pasar rantai dingin farmasi diperkirakan akan tercapai US$1.454 miliar pada 2029, dengan CAGR sebesar 4.71% dari 2024 ke 2029. Innovations such as portable cryogenic freezers (maintaining –80 °C to –150 °C) enable distribution of ultracold biologics.

Makanan, beverages and plantbased products

Rising consumer demand for fresh, organic and plantbased foods drives investment in cold chain capacity. Itu Pasar logistik rantai dingin makanan Amerika Utara diperkirakan akan tercapai US$86,67 miliar masuk 2025. Plantbased protein alternatives could account for 7.7% pasar protein global oleh 2030 with a value over US$162 miliar, increasing demand for specialized refrigerated transport. Quickservice restaurants (QSR) in India are projected to grow 20–25% in fiscal 2024, further boosting cold chain investment.

Diagnostics and life sciences

Medical diagnostics and lifescience research rely on temperaturecontrolled transport for reagents, samples and clinical trial materials. The expansion of cell and gene therapies adds complexity, requiring ultralow temperatures and robust traceability systems.

How to choose and optimize cold chain logistics services

Choosing the right logistics provider can mean the difference between compliant, highquality deliveries and costly product loss. Use the following framework to assess providers and improve your own operations.

Identify your product’s temperature profile

Tentukan kisaran suhu yang diperlukan (ambient, Dingin, didinginkan atau dibekukan) and sensitivity to temperature fluctuations. For biologics or gene therapies requiring ultralow temperatures, ensure providers offer cryogenic freezers and validated equipment.

Evaluate technology and monitoring capabilities

Pemantauan waktu nyata: Ask whether the provider offers IoT sensors, GPS tracking and automated alerts.

Pemeliharaan prediktif dan AI: Providers using AI to predict equipment failures and optimize routes can reduce spoilage and delays.

Blockchain or digital records: Look for tamperproof traceability systems, khususnya untuk bidang farmasi.

Inspect infrastructure and capacity

Penyimpanan yang dikontrol suhu: Visit warehousing facilities to verify insulation, otomatisasi dan efisiensi energi. Outdated infrastructure may lead to temperature excursions and higher energy costs.

Transportation network: Evaluate the provider’s fleet (truk, wadah, gerbong) and ability to handle lastmile delivery.

Redundancy plans: Confirm backup generators, spare parts and contingency strategies for equipment failure.

Consider sustainability and energy efficiency

With rising energy costs and environmental regulations, choose providers investing in renewable energy and sustainable packaging. Solarpowered warehouses and electric refrigerated vehicles reduce operating costs and carbon emissions.

Assess regulatory compliance and certifications

Ensure the provider complies with Good Distribution Practice (PDB), Analisis Bahaya dan Titik Kendali Kritis (Haccp) and relevant ISO standards. Ask about audits and quality assurance protocols.

Evaluate pricing and service flexibility

Request detailed pricing models, including costs for storage, mengangkut, monitoring and valueadded services (MISALNYA., repacking or kitting). Flexible contract terms and scalable capacity allow you to respond to seasonal demand swings.

Perkembangan dan tren terkini di 2025

1. Automation and robotics address labour shortages

Cold storage facilities face labour shortages and rising costs. Sistem penyimpanan dan pengambilan otomatis (AS/RS) and robotic handling reduce errors, beroperasi terus menerus dan meningkatkan throughput. Studies suggest tentang 80% gudang tidak otomatis, leaving significant room for adoption. Automation not only boosts efficiency but also improves consistency in temperature and inventory control.

2. Sustainability is a core value

Environmental concerns and tighter regulations push sustainability to the forefront. Menurut Trackonomi, itu Infrastruktur rantai dingin pangan global menyumbang sekitar 20 persen 2% emisi CO₂ global. Sistem pendingin hemat energi, renewable energy sources and biodegradable packaging help reduce carbon footprints. Companies adopting sustainable practices not only comply with regulations but also reduce waste and energy costs. Solarpowered cold storage and electric trucks are gaining traction.

3. Endtoend visibility through realtime tracking

Menjaga kualitas produk memerlukan visibilitas yang tidak terputus. IoTenabled tracking devices provide realtime data on temperature, lokasi dan kondisi, allowing route optimization and faster response to disruptions. Segmen perangkat keras memimpin pasar pelacakan rantai dingin 2022, dengan lebih 76% pangsa pasar.

4. Infrastructure modernization and energy efficiency

Aging cold storage facilities often fail to meet modern standards. Investasi dalam otomatisasi, compliance and insulation are essential. The Maersk insight report notes that the regulatory phaseout of synthetic refrigerants such as HCFCs and HFCs is accelerating facility upgrades. New facilities incorporate improved insulation, realtime data collection and onsite renewable energy.

5. AI and predictive analytics empower smarter decisions

AI mengoptimalkan rute, forecasts demand and predicts maintenance needs, mengurangi penundaan dan pembusukan. AIdriven analytics help mitigate risks, forecast consumption patterns and improve service reliability. Trackonomy notes that by 2025, 74% data logistik diharapkan terstandarisasi, memfasilitasi integrasi yang mulus di seluruh rantai pasokan.

6. Pertumbuhan rantai dingin farmasi

The pandemic highlighted the importance of ultracold storage for vaccines and biologics. Sekitar 20% Salah satu obat baru yang sedang dikembangkan adalah terapi berbasis gen dan sel, yang memerlukan kontrol suhu yang ketat. The pharmaceutical cold chain is projected to reach US$1.454 miliar pada 2029.

7. Investasi dalam logistik makanan segar dan pengiriman jarak jauh

Ecommerce grocery services and mealkit providers are expanding rapidly. The North America food cold chain market is projected to reach US$86,67 miliar masuk 2025. Online ordering and directtoconsumer models demand new refrigerated microfulfilment centers, route optimization and realtime tracking. New food products — plantbased and organic items — require specialized transport to maintain freshness.

8. Kemitraan strategis dan integrasi rantai pasokan

Collaboration across the cold chain ecosystem improves resilience and visibility. Partnerships among food manufacturers, packaging suppliers and technology providers enable integrated solutions. Standardized data and smart containers support seamless integration across supply chains, dengan 74% of logistics data expected to be standardized by 2025.

9. Emergence of blockchain and IoT innovations in Southeast Asia

Southeast Asia is becoming a hub for cold chain innovation. Innovators are integrating blockchain for endtoend traceability, unit penyimpanan dingin bertenaga surya, IoTenabled smart sensors for realtime monitoring, Pengoptimalan rute bertenaga AI, and portable cryogenic freezers that maintain –80 °C hingga –150 °C. These innovations help bridge infrastructure gaps in regions with inconsistent power supply and long transport distances.

FAQ

Q1: What is the difference between cold chain logistics and traditional logistics?
Cold chain logistics maintains temperaturecontrolled environments from storage to delivery, ensuring that perishable goods stay within specified ranges. Traditional logistics does not focus on temperature control and may expose goods to ambient conditions.

Q2: How is AI used in cold chain logistics?
AI analyzes realtime and historical data to optimize routes, memprediksi kegagalan peralatan dan memperkirakan permintaan. It reduces fuel consumption, prevents spoilage and improves customer service.

Q3: Do all products need realtime temperature monitoring?
Belum tentu. Highrisk items like vaccines, biologics and highvalue seafood require continuous monitoring, while shelfstable items may need only periodic checks. Assess your product’s sensitivity and regulatory requirements.

Q4: Mengapa keberlanjutan penting dalam rantai dingin??
Rantai makanan dingin menyumbang sekitar 2% emisi CO₂ global. Pendinginan hemat energi, renewable power and biodegradable packaging reduce environmental impact and operational costs.

Q5: Apa itu freezer kriogenik portabel, and when are they used?
Freezer kriogenik portabel mempertahankan suhu sangat rendah (–80 °C hingga –150 °C) untuk biologi, gene therapies and cell treatments. They enable flexible distribution of products requiring deep freezing.

Q6: How does blockchain enhance cold chain transparency?
Blockchain creates immutable records of temperature, location and handoff events, ensuring that all parties share the same data. Ini mengurangi penipuan, simplifies compliance and increases trust.
